    背景
    Apolipoprotein C-III is a very low density lipoprotein (VLDL). APOC3 inhibits lipoprotein lipase and hepatic lipase, it is thought to inhibit hepatic uptake of triglyceride-rich particles. The APOA1, APOC3 and APOA4 genes are closely linked in both rat and human genomes. The A-I and A-IV genes are transcribed from the same strand, while the A-1 and C-III genes are convergently transcribed. An increase in apoC-III levels induces the development of hypertriglyceridemia.
